## Troubleshooting
|
||||
|
||||
- **exit 127 / not found**: `openclaw` isn’t on PATH for non-login shells. Add it to `/etc/paths`, your shell rc, or symlink into `/usr/local/bin`/`/opt/homebrew/bin`.
|
||||
- **exit 127 / not found**: `openclaw` isn't on PATH for non-login shells. Add it to `/etc/paths`, your shell rc, or symlink into `/usr/local/bin`/`/opt/homebrew/bin`.
|
||||
- **Health probe failed**: check SSH reachability, PATH, and that Baileys is logged in (`openclaw status --json`).
|
||||
- **Web Chat stuck**: confirm the gateway is running on the remote host and the forwarded port matches the gateway WS port; the UI requires a healthy WS connection.
|
||||
- **Node IP shows 127.0.0.1**: expected with the SSH tunnel. Switch **Transport** to **Direct (ws/wss)** if you want the gateway to see the real client IP.
